TCC students, faculty, and staff with valid TCC T#s can request materials not owned by TCC through Interlibrary Loan (ILL). You can request a materials such as books, DVDs, and articles (materials that libraries "hold" or own) for free through this service. 

Typically, you place ILL requests by discovering the item you need (but that the TCC library does not have) through the Discovery Catalog Search, accessible on the Library Homepage. After selecting a title to open the result from the search results list, select the blue button on the item record result to begin your ILL request. After selecting the button, you may be prompted to choose a pickup library location, etc. 

It can take around of 5 to 10 business days for physical item delivery to arrive at your campus library from the lending library once one agrees to supply, sometimes longer. Article requests often take much less time to be filled because they most often are sent electronically (as copies of the material), and are sometimes even filled within a few hours, best case scenario. When your item is available, you will be emailed.
